为 Swift 可执行命令行工具设置版本号
Set version number for Swift executable command line tool
我用 Xcode 模板构建了一个小型命令行工具。
构建的工作正常,我可以将其存档以获得相当好的可执行文件。
我不知道在哪里可以设置二进制文件的版本号。我没有 Info.plist
,但我可以看到几个包含动词“Version”的地方 – none 其中会将版本号附加到我的二进制文件。
我在这里错过了什么?
命令行工具没有像版本号这样的外部信息(例如会出现在Finder中的东西)。当有人调用 SwiftyAppleMailCreator --version
.
时,您应该编写 内部 代码 returns 版本号
我用 Xcode 模板构建了一个小型命令行工具。 构建的工作正常,我可以将其存档以获得相当好的可执行文件。
我不知道在哪里可以设置二进制文件的版本号。我没有 Info.plist
,但我可以看到几个包含动词“Version”的地方 – none 其中会将版本号附加到我的二进制文件。
我在这里错过了什么?
命令行工具没有像版本号这样的外部信息(例如会出现在Finder中的东西)。当有人调用 SwiftyAppleMailCreator --version
.